The best prosecco in the UK has been named and it's £8 from Morrisons

Christmas is fast approaching now and many of us need little invitation to fizz up our festive season with a drop of prosecco.

So it's right on cue that Good Housekeeping have named their 'best prosecco in the UK' for this year.

And the winner might surprise you as it's a bargain bottle that definitely won't break the bank if you're trying to not spend so much year on Christmas food and drink for this year.

The very easy on the wallet Morrisons' The Best Prosecco , has taken the top spot in this year's   Good Housekeeping   taste test - with experts crowning it 2019's number one bottle for festivities.

Each prosecco is ranked out of 100 on a number of factors and the Morrisons fizz didn't drop too many marks at all, finishing on a total of 89.

Harvey Nichols' Valdobbiadene Prosecco Superiore, £16 came in second place and in the Good Housekeeping  champagne test, it was the Bollinger Special Cuvee NV Champagne (83/100; £45 for 75cl) that the panel enjoyed the most, with its lingering, dry finish and notes of apple.
